Costs

The cost of obtaining a private ADHD diagnosis can be high. In the UK an assessment that is complete by an experienced psychiatrist can be as high as PS1000. This is usually not covered by insurance, so it is essential to thoroughly study the costs and benefits of various options prior to choosing a clinic.

In some instances patients are able to receive the treatment they require at a fraction of cost through negotiations with their GP. It is important to know that GPs aren't legally required to sign a shared care agreement with NHS services when you have been diagnosed privately. They will also be unwilling to prescribe medications following a private diagnoses. This is due to the fact that GPs might not have the expertise in the diagnosis and prescription of ADHD medications.

It can be difficult to determine the distinction between ADHD symptoms and normal behavior. A psychiatric evaluation is therefore vital. The assessment is conducted by a specialist nurse or psychiatrist. The psychiatrist can then determine if the symptoms are caused by ADHD or other mental health issues.

A long waiting list prevents many people suffering from ADHD from accessing the NHS. As a result, they turn to private adhd assessment cornwall clinics for assessments. Panorama discovered that these tests are costly and not reliable. In one instance, an undercover reporter was offered powerful drugs by three private clinics after a video call diagnosis. However, an in-person NHS evaluation revealed that the reporter did not have adhd Assessment for adults private.

The most effective method of diagnosing ADHD is to examine the symptoms in everyday life. A thorough evaluation may include a psychological evaluation and a physical examination. It is crucial to determine whether the symptoms can be linked to other conditions, such as anxiety or depression. Additionally, a thorough evaluation should be performed before prescribing any medication.

The process of getting a private diagnosis could cost a lot of money, but it is worth it for those struggling to find help from the NHS. A diagnosis can help people recognize the reasons they are struggling with certain tasks or activities, boost their confidence and help identify the most effective treatment options.

Getting a diagnosis

Being diagnosed with ADHD can be a life-changing experience. It can help you determine the cause of numerous issues in your life. It can also give you a successful treatment plan. Before you take the plunge to receive a private adhd assessment cornwall diagnosis, there are several things to be aware of.

It is important that an adult ADHD diagnosis be done by a qualified health professional. The best way to locate an experienced professional is to ask your family doctor for an appointment. You can also seek recommendations from your local university medical school, hospital, or graduate psychology schools. Another option is to contact the local ADHD support group to get suggestions.

It is essential to determine the level of expertise and experience a psychiatrist has with adults with adhd assessment private when choosing them to conduct an ADHD assessment. Some experts may not be willing to divulge their qualifications, which is a red-flag and a reason to choose a different professional. If a practitioner is unwilling to provide the information you require, consider that they aren't competent and skilled in conducting ADHD assessments on adults.

Once you have found an accredited health care professional and you have a referral, you should make an appointment to have your examination. The majority of professionals will require that you fill out a pre-screening questionnaire before the session begins. These forms can be long and time-consuming, but are necessary for an accurate assessment. Make sure to complete these forms as quickly as you can, so that your appointment can begin in time.

During the assessment the healthcare professional may employ various methods to diagnose the condition. These include questionnaires, clinical interviews and the use of validated ADHD assessment scales. Depending on the requirements of the patient, your healthcare provider might recommend neuropsychological, learning disabilities, or psychological testing. These tests are designed to reveal the specific ways that ADHD affects you. These tests can also be used to determine if you have any co-existing disorders.

Seeking a second opinion

A second opinion can help you determine if the diagnosis you received is correct or not. It can also help you select the best treatment strategy for you. This is particularly important when you're dealing with a complicated condition, like ADHD. If the second doctor is in agreement with your diagnosis, it will be easier to proceed with treatment. If the two doctors disagree it is important to understand their differences and the way they came to their conclusions.

It's worth taking the time to seek a second opinion can benefit you in several ways, including becoming a more educated healthcare consumer. You will be more informed about your options and better equipped to make long-term choices. When you first visit pay attention to the manner in which the doctor treats his staff and patients. You should consider a different doctor for a doctor who is rude or inconsiderate. You might want to ask the second doctor how they arrived to their conclusion and what they believe your symptoms are caused by ADHD.
